How Common Is The Last Name Jaimungal? popularity and diffusion

The surname Jaimungal is the 683,026th most frequent family name in the world. It is borne by approximately 1 in 16,752,979 people. The last name occurs mostly in The Americas, where 93 percent of Jaimungal are found; 77 percent are found in Caribbean and 77 percent are found in Anglo-Caribbean. It is also the 1,807,719th most commonly held first name throughout the world. It is borne by 33 people.

The last name is most frequent in Trinidad and Tobago, where it is carried by 334 people, or 1 in 4,084. In Trinidad and Tobago it is most common in: Penal-Debe Regional Corporation, where 34 percent are found, Princes Town Regional Corporation, where 15 percent are found and Couva-Tabaquite-Talparo Regional Corporation, where 14 percent are found. Other than Trinidad and Tobago Jaimungal occurs in 3 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 13 percent are found and South Africa, where 7 percent are found.
